Innholdsfortegnelse:

Raspberry Pi RC Control: 4 trinn (med bilder)
Raspberry Pi RC Control: 4 trinn (med bilder)

Video: Raspberry Pi RC Control: 4 trinn (med bilder)

Video: Raspberry Pi RC Control: 4 trinn (med bilder)
Video: Моя работа наблюдать за лесом и здесь происходит что-то странное 2024, Juli
Anonim
Raspberry Pi RC Control
Raspberry Pi RC Control

RC -kontroll for Raspberry Pi

Det er mange instrukser som viser deg hvordan du styrer en robot ved hjelp av WIFI eller bluetooth med en telefon eller nettbrett. Problemet er at du ikke kan manøvrere fort nok fordi du må se på skjermen og roboten. Med dette oppsettet kan du styre roboten din med en ekte AM trådløs RC -kontroller ved hjelp av bringebær pi.. Noen loddeferdigheter kreves.

Trinn 1: Nødvendige deler

Nødvendige deler
Nødvendige deler

Deler som trengs

1. Futaba 2DR AM radiosender og mottaker.

2. (4) Pololu RC -bryter med digital utgang.

3. perf-board for å lodde de (4) små brettene

4. ledning (jeg brukte ledningene fra Cat5 -kabelen)

5. muttere og bolter

6. loddeutstyr

7. veldig liten flat skrutrekker

Trinn 2: Oppsett

Oppsett
Oppsett
Oppsett
Oppsett

OPPSETT;

RC -mottakeren har 2 kanaler, en for å kontrollere retningen og den andre for å kontrollere gassen. Jeg kjøpte kontrolleren og mottakeren som et sett, og den inkluderte også (2) S3003 servoer og en batteriholder. Du trenger bare mottakeren og kontrolleren. Du kan kutte ledningene fra servoene og bruke kontaktene hvis du vil. Jeg bestemte meg for å lodde ledningene direkte til pinnene på mottakeren i stedet for å kutte ledningene fra servoene. Jeg kjøpte pololu -brettene fra Amazon. Klikk her

Trinn 3: Kabling

Kabling
Kabling
Kabling
Kabling

KOBLING;

Les pololu -manualen på slutten av instruksjonsboken for detaljer. Brettene kan kobles til 3,3V eller 5V. Hvis du vil ha 5V signalutgang fra brettene, må du lodde sammen de 2 store putene på baksiden av brettene. Hvis du vil ha 3.3V fra brettene, trenger du ikke å hoppe med putene, men du trenger 3.3V fra Rpi. Først loddes de medfølgende toppnålene til pololu -platene. Plasser de (4) små brettene på perf-brettet, og led dem etter diagrammet. Jeg inkluderte 2 diagrammer, det ene for 3,3V og det andre for 5V. Vær oppmerksom på at for å bruke 5V-oppsettet, trenger du 3.3v-5v bufferkort. For eksempel Piface eller tilsvarende. Etter at alle ledningene er loddet. Gi strøm til mottakeren (5V). Alle de små brettene skal begynne å blinke og klare for programmering.

Trinn 4: Programmering

Image
Image

PROGRAMMERING;

Du trenger RC -kontrolleren for å programmere hvert pololu -kort. Sørg for at batteriene er gode. Følg manualen for detaljer. For å gå inn i programmodus, med en veldig liten skrutrekker kortslutte de 2 små putene på toppen av brettet mens du slår på strømmen. Lysdioden blinker for å indikere at du er i programmodus. Aktiver spaken på kontrolleren og kort putene igjen for å lagre dem i minnet. Hvis kortet er riktig programmert, bør du se LED -en blinke med en annen hastighet. Gjør det samme for alle de andre brettene. Etter programmering bør utgangen på hvert brett endre tilstand fra lav til høy eller høy til lav avhengig av styrespaken. For en eller annen grunn, med mitt oppsett er 2 utganger HIGH og 2 er LOW med spakene på midten. Merk utgangstrådene slik at når du programmerer bringebærpien vet du hvilken ledning som er hva. Husk at når mottakeren er utenfor rekkevidde eller kontrolleren AV, vil du ha 2 utganger HØY og 2 LAV.

Dette prosjektet er ment å vise hvordan man legger RC -kontroll til bringebær -pi, ikke hvordan man bygger en robot. Hvis noen trenger pythonkoden, vennligst spør. Den medfølgende videoen viser arbeidsoppsettet.

VIDEO

Anbefalt: